The Biggest Sports Movie of the Year Is Now Streaming on Apple TV
Friday December 12, 2025. 11:01 AM , from MacRumors
Acclaimed sports thriller 'F1: The Movie' starring Brad Pitt is now available to stream on Apple TV.
Directed by Joseph Kosinski and produced by Jerry Bruckheimer alongside Formula 1 icon Lewis Hamilton, the film casts Pitt as a veteran driver chasing one last shot at glory. According to Deadline, the film has surged to $629 million at the global box office, making it the highest-grossing Apple Original Film to date, and the biggest sports movie of the year. After premiering worldwide on June 27, the film's momentum was strong enough to justify a rare second theatrical run in August, coinciding with its home-release debut. The success has reportedly gone beyond ticket sales. The film's popularity apparently emboldened Apple to bid for the U.S. streaming rights to Formula 1 itself. In October, Apple and Formula 1 announced a five-year partnership that will bring all F1 races exclusively to Apple TV in the United States beginning next year.
